Request a sales quoteNeurophysiologie Clinique / Clinical Neurophysiology (NCCN) is the official journal of the French Society of Clinical Neurophysiology (SNCLF).
NCCN aims to focus on key areas of clinical neurophysiology. Submissions on neurophysiological investigation of central or peripheral nervous system or muscle in healthy humans or patients are welcomed.
The journal publishes topics including:
• Electroencephalography (EEG) and stereoelectroencephalography (SEEG)
• Magnetoencephalography (MEG)
• Evoked potentials (all modalities, Auditory, Motor, Sensory, Visual)
• Electromyography (EMG)
• Nerve conduction studies (NCS)
• Clinical neurophysiology of sleep disorders, pain syndromes, gait and posture dysfunction
• Clinical neurophysiology of cognitive or mental disorders
• Autonomic nervous system testing
• Invasive and non-invasive neuromodulation (including deep brain and spinal cord stimulation, transcranial magnetic stimulation (TMS), transcranial direct current stimulation (tDCS)
• EEG, SEEG or EMG signal processing
• Bio-engineering or functional imaging at the interface of clinical neurophysiology.
NCCN is published in English six times a year.
